Understanding the Boston Marathon

The Boston Marathon has a storied history, dating back to its inception in 1897. It was inspired by the success of the first modern Olympic marathon in 1896 and has grown to become a symbol of endurance, determination, and community spirit. The race features a challenging course that stretches 26.2 miles from Hopkinton to Boston, Massachusetts, passing through several towns and cities along the way. Each year, the event attracts elite runners, amateur athletes, and spectators from around the globe, creating an electrifying atmosphere.

How to Use the Boston Marathon Runner Tracker

Using the Boston Marathon runner tracker is stra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step guide to ensure you’re ready for race day:

  1. Visit the Official Website: On race day, navigate to the official Boston Marathon website. The runner tracker is usually prominently displayed on the homepage.
  2. Enter Runner Information: You’ll need to input the runner’s name or bib number. This information can typically be found on the registration confirmation or the official marathon app.
  3. Track Progress: Once you enter the necessary details, you’ll be able to see the runner’s current location, estimated finish time, and any relevant updates.
  4. Receive Notifications: Many runner trackers also offer the option to receive notifications via SMS or email, ensuring you’re updated even if you’re not actively checking the website.

Technology Behind the Runner Tracker

The technology powering the Boston Marathon runner tracker is a combination of GPS tracking, timing chips, and advanced data analytics. Here’s how it works:

  • GPS Tracking: Many participants are equipped with GPS devices that transmit their location in real-time. This data is collected and displayed on the runner tracker, allowing spectators to monitor their progress accurately.
  • Timing Chips: Each runner has a timing chip attached to their bib, which records their start and finish times. These chips work in conjunction with sensors placed along the course to provide accurate timing information.
  • Data Analytics: The data collected from GPS and timing chips is processed and analyzed to provide insights into pacing, distance covered, and estimated finish times. This information is crucial for both runners and spectators.
